“ The fried chicken portions are huge and the prices are very reasonable. Service is quick and helpful. Full soju cocktail list and a few beers on tap. OB and Hite by the bottle. A handful of booths adorn the windows of the building and some large wood tables fill the middle space. Great place for a meal and drink with friends. We had spicy chicken feet that were really good and really hot. ”

“ This is some bomb Korean fried chicken. The sweet and spicy is very saucy. The garlic soy is more of a dry rub but still really deep flavors. I expected wings so I was a bit surprised to find out these were boneless. But they were thighs, thankfully, and were cooked to perfection. Tender, moist, and tasty. I had to slow myself down to better enjoy them. Pretty decent portions too considering the price of an order. ”

“ This place is absolutely amazing! I dont even know where to start! So first off, it is very nice to find a restaurant that has its own parking. There is indoor and outdoor seating for dining. The day we went, there was only one lady doing all the work. She was super nice! She had multiple tables she was helping and delivery orders. She was not only the cook, but also the waitress, busser, dishwasher, and she worked the register and answered the phone. She really did it all. Items were brought out at the perfect timing, as if this were a super fancy restaurant. So after ordering, the first thing brought out was cubed pickled dikon and a thinly sliced salad. The salad tasted like it had thousand island dressing on it. It was very crisp and fresh tasting. As we were about half way done with the salad, our side dish came out which was Corn and Cheese. Honestly, we did not know what to expect with it. It came out sizzling and was super delish. The corn was very sweet and had a nice crunch amongst the cheesy cheese. Our main dish then came out and was the Yang Nyum chicken. She had said she accidentally had some extra chicken made so she put it on our dish to try our plate was delivered to the table with our Yang Nyum, 2 pieces of BBQ Chicken, and a couple pieces of Fried Chicken. Our main order was absolutely amazing! If you have never had Korean fried chicken before, this place is a must eat. The chicken has a nice crispy outside that holds the sauce very well. The inside is perfectly done while being nice, tender, and juicy. The fried chicken was the exact same, except had a honey mustard dipping sauce that was really good. The honey mustard dipped sauce tasted homemade. We also tried the BBQ chicken. It was boned in and very sweet and delicious. We would order any of these three chicken dishes again. With the nice staff of one who could do it all, the nice decor, and absolutely amazing food, this is a place we definitely would go back to and reccomend to our friends. ”
